The Indian Railways on 3 October 2013 signed a pact with Rashtriya Ispat Nigam Limited (RINL) to set up the country's biggest Forged Wheel plant at Lalganj, Raebarelli in Uttar Pradesh.


About the Forged Wheel Plant

• The Plant to be set with an investment of about 1100 crore Rupees will produce one lakh numbers of Forged Wheels per annum in the First phase for Locos and High speed trains. The capacity of the plant can be doubled in the Second phase for a production of over two lakh wheels per annum.


• The steel requirement for the plant located in 40 acres is to be supplied by the Rashtriya Ispat Nigam Limited (RINL).

• The Factory expected to be operational in over three years, could provide employment to about 600 people.

• The Forged wheel plant will reduces India's dependence on imports of high speed forged wheels for trains.

• The quality of wheel manufactured in the plant will be tested and certified by International certifying agency TTCI, USA.

• Forged wheels are essentially required in the rolling stock for running longer trains at higher speed.
